Abstract
We present a measurement of the top quark pair (tt¯) production cross section (Ïtt¯) in pp¯ collisions at s=1.96TeV using 230 pbâ1 of data collected by the Dà experiment at the Fermilab Tevatron Collider. We select events with one charged lepton (electron or muon), missing transverse energy, and jets in the final state. We employ lifetime-based b-jet identification techniques to further enhance the tt¯ purity of the selected sample. For a top quark mass of 175 GeV, we measure Ïtt¯=8.6â1.5+1.6(stat.+syst.)±0.6(lumi.)pb, in agreement with the standard model expectation.
